SAD_PRS_PLN_VW2

(SQL View)
Index Back

Academic Plan No Security View

This view is a clone of SAD_PRS_PLN_VW / ACAD_PLAN_SVW. By using this view as a prompt table you will be able to selects all plans that are associated with an Academic Program or a career within an Institution and plan that are valid for the Admit Term and the Admit Term is either less than or equal to the Last Admit Term or the Last Admit Term is blank.

SELECT DISTINCT a.institution , b.acad_prog , a.acad_plan , a.descr , a.acad_career , a.acad_plan_type , a.degree FROM PS_ACAD_PLAN_TBL a , ps_acad_prog_tbl b WHERE a.institution = b.institution AND (a.acad_prog = b.acad_prog OR (a.acad_prog = ' ' AND a.acad_career = b.acad_career)) AND (%CurrentDateIn <= a.SSR_LAST_PRS_DT OR a.SSR_LAST_PRS_DT IS NULL) AND a.effdt = ( SELECT MAX(effdt) FROM PS_ACAD_PLAN_TBL a1 WHERE a.institution = a1.institution AND a.acad_plan = a1.acad_plan AND a1.effdt <= %CurrentDateIn) AND a.eff_status <> 'I'

# PeopleSoft Field Name PeopleSoft Field Type Database Column Type Description
1 INSTITUTION Character(5) VARCHAR2(5) NOT NULL Academic Institution

Prompt Table: INSTITUTION_TBL

2 ACAD_PROG Character(5) VARCHAR2(5) NOT NULL Academic Program

Prompt Table: ACAD_PROG_TBL

3 ACAD_PLAN Character(10) VARCHAR2(10) NOT NULL Academic Plan

Prompt Table: ACAD_PLAN_TBL

4 DESCR Character(30) VARCHAR2(30) NOT NULL Description
5 ACAD_CAREER Character(4) VARCHAR2(4) NOT NULL Academic Career
BAC=Bachelor (NLD)
BBL=Vocational Coaching (NLD)
BOL=Vocational Training (NLD)
BUSN=Graduate Business
CNED=Continuing Education
CRED=Semester Credit
EDU=Education (NLD)
EXED=Extended Education
GRAD=Graduate
LAW=Law
MEDS=Medical School
NONA=Non Award
PGRD=Postgraduate
RSCH=Research
TECH=Technical
UENG=Undergraduate Engineering
UGRD=Undergraduate
VAVO=Advanced General Educ. (NLD)
VETM=Veterinary Medicine
6 ACAD_PLAN_TYPE Character(3) VARCHAR2(3) NOT NULL Academic Plan Type
CON=Concentration
COS=Course of Study
HON=Honors
MAJ=Major
MIN=Minor
PRP=Preparation
RTC=ROTC
SP=Specialization
7 DEGREE Character(8) VARCHAR2(8) NOT NULL Degree